About Myu

Japanese Teacher · Writer · Editor
profil.jpg

Hi, I'm Myu.

For 20 years, I worked as an editor-in-chief in Japanese baseball and sports media, listening to people's experiences and turning their thoughts into words.

For more than 10 years, I have also run a writing and self-expression school.

Today, I bring these experiences into Japanese teaching — helping learners find the Japanese to express what they really want to say.
